Webinar | Introducing the New Kubernetes Operator for Spinnaker
Register Now

Armory Integrations

Integrate CircleCI with Armory Spinnaker

Questions about Integrations?

Spinnaker Integration with CircleCI

CircleCI is a hosted Continuous Integration solution that makes it really easy for developers to set up automated tests and builds. CircleCI is unique in some of the features that it provides. For example, it allows you to SSH directly into the build environment, which allows you to troubleshoot workflows more easily.

How the Integration Works:

Spinnaker works with CircleCI by watching for completed builds and deploying the artifacts that are produced from those builds. It also enables teams to trigger non-build workflows which can be used for things like Smoke and Squeeze testing. The success or failure of these jobs can be used within your pipelines gate releases or provide functionality that isn’t native within Spinnaker.

Integration Benefits:

  • CircleCI allows users to SSH directly into the build environment. We could create a direct link from Spinnaker into that environment if something goes wrong.
  • CircleCI makes it very simple to create jobs (workflows) for doing automated testing and artifact builds
  • CircleCI will store build artifacts for you which can be grabbed using Spinnaker during deployment

Current State

This feature currently exists as an Armory experiment in the form of a Run Job or webhook stage. Our Professional Services Team is happy to help customers implement the solution.

If you're interested in a native integration, contact us! We'd love to hear your feedback and use case.